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
434622 10704 108 62558741150
3622423 6933728 533955
3622423 6933728 533955
9685 316 862800 93850
All about undefined
Interested in learning more?
3622423 6933728 533955
9685 316 862800 93850
See more
84 3005837 28
0598 6270776497 844
See more
1841 55 8830
67429 06515596798 295130092 11357032 5540
See more